A double-slit interference experiment is used to determine the wavelength of light from a monochromatic source.
The following measurements are used.
slit separation a = 0.50 ± 0.02 mm
fringe separation x = 1.7 ± 0.1
distance between slits and screen D = 2.000 ± 0.002 m
Where wavelength = ax/D
What is the percentage uncertainty in the calculated wavelength?

Which pair of units are not the same when expressed in SI base units?
N s and kg m s–1
Pa and N m–2
m s–2 and N kg–1
V m–2 and N C–1
